o prepare your machine for use:
a) Remove the packing and protective material. When handling the machine,
two persons should be used. Do not lift from the rail!
b) Check the delivery for any damage incurred during transportation.
Conrm that the shipment corresponds with the details in the delivery
note. Inform dealer and sender immediately about possible damages or
incomplete shipment.

c) Select a good location for your machine
•
Position the machine on a steady horizontal surface close to a
power outlet
•
When selecting the location, remember that the machine weights
52 kg (105 lb)
•
For your own convenience, make sure that there is enough
space around the machine for papers, covers and other necessary
supplies.
d) Rotate the turntable to down (DN) position (see the printed scale next
to a operating handle). Open the clamp by pulling the clamp handle and
remove the power cord and possible test books.
e) Remove the reservoir cap and check the glue level in the adhesive
applicator. Hot-melt adhesive should always cover the minimum level
plate. This plate with multiple holes is visible when glue has melted and
can be seen from the lling opening.
If the glue level is low, add more hot-
melt to the applicator. Take care not
to overll the adhesive reservoir.
Do
not re-use hot melt drops from the drop
collector tray.
Note that the applicator can be moved
only when the machine has warmed
up. At the room temperature hot melt
in the reservoir is still solid and thus
blocks the roller rotation.
